Pete Gross Best Practice Award

Return to Awards Committee page

The Pete Gross Best Practice award was established in 1988 to recognize school psychology programs that demonstrate exemplary professional practices and to provide information to other school psychologists. It was named in honor of Pete Gross, a school psychologist who later worked for the State Department of Education, Division of Special Education. Pete Gross understood the good that school psychologists can do for children and, in his role with the state department, worked with us to provide the best services for children. He continually challenged us to develop the skills needed to function at the level of "best practice".
